In anticipation of their impending visit, I am kicking my butt into high gear trying to get the guest room/playroom ready.  There’s not really anything wrong with the room per say, but I’ve been wanting to get the closet organized and the dresser accessorized for a few weeks now.  This visit is a good reason to finally tackle it once and for all.  My deadline is next Thursday.  Here are the problem areas:

A painted hand-me-down dresser with no oomph…

A nice sized but messy catch-all closet…

My hope is to add some colorful and guest-worthy accessories to the dresser zone.  I’ve got an idea to utilize family heirlooms (i.e. the quilts I had growing up that have seen better days).  Since our guest room doubles as a craft (sewing/scrapbooking) room, I want to turn the closet into an organized space for my supplies:  sewing machine, paper, thread, ribbon, paper cutter, rubber stamps, etc.  For 2 years, my scrapbooking stuff has lived in our unfinished basement.  That saying, “outta sight, outta mind” is true.  I haven’t made one scrapbook page in 2 years!  I messed around and made a very amateur mood board for the closet:

My vision is an industrial chic closet that’s organized enough to hold a bunch of craft items and also double as a spot for guests to hang up their clothes if need be.  And since it’s probably the ONLY “room” in our entire house that won’t be touched by a male (I’ve got 1 Handy Hubby and 2 spunky young boys), I’m gonna bite the bullet and paint it pink.  I need a teeny bit of girlyness somewhere!

So, that’s my plan to keep my mind (and body) busy until our friends get here.  And I know Jeff and Erin could care less about what the closet in their temporary room looks like but their visit is a good reason to swing into action.  Stay tuned to see how it all unfolds.
